Decision analysis of long-term research and monitoring investments for the Upper Mississippi River Restoration program

August 13, 2026

Congressional authorization of the Water Resource Development Act of 2020 increased funding for the Upper Mississippi River Restoration (UMRR) program and its Long Term Resource Monitoring (LTRM) element. With adequate resources there is an opportunity for LTRM to expand its understanding of the Upper Mississippi River System, address unmet partner information needs, and better inform restoration and management of the Upper Mississippi River System. Additional information needs will need to be identified and prioritized in a manner that accounts for potential tradeoffs among the preferences of UMRR partners for long-term commitments of effort. In this report, we describe a decision analysis process used by UMRR partners to develop a comprehensive framework for prioritizing and selecting the information needs they would address in the event of changes in available resources. The partners of the UMRR formed a “planning team” with members representing the UMRR partner agencies to work through the decision analysis process. This team included two facilitators who led the decision analysis process. The planning team began this process by articulating a consensus understanding of the specific decisions to be made and identifying a set of decision outcomes (objectives) the UMRR partners wanted to achieve. Next, they identified information needs not being addressed by ongoing monitoring and research, developed criteria for assessing the expected benefit of addressing each information need, and estimated the costs of addressing each information need. They then used an optimization approach to identify the portfolio of information needs that would produce the most benefit for a given cost if they were effectively addressed. Originally, the planning team expected this analysis to inform a project plan that would start in 2024, but in recognition of financial uncertainties, we refer to planning dates as the number of years after resources become available (for example, “year 1,” “year 2,” and so on).
